I’ve seen a lot of articles how Black Friday sales are down around 11% YOY this year. The decrease has been attributed to moving the sales forward earlier in the week or the increased importance of online sales.
What I haven’t seen is how social media “conversations” with brands might have changed purchasing patterns. Nothing at all about how those relationships with brands have moved our purchases to or from a particular retailer or brand.
As always, it’s all about saving a buck. We’ll keep our relationships to the things that really move us–friends, family or maybe cat videos. The next time a social media charlatan tries to get you to invest in a megabucks “relationship” campaign, boot them and invest the money in good old-fashioned advertising and promotion. Your bottom line will thank you.
